Caravan Insurance News: Plans for 101 new caravans are approved
Posted on March 03rd 2010
The Brixham holiday park plans have been given the go ahead after numerous attempts from locals to have the plans scrapped. The £2.5 million plans to add an extra 101 caravan to the park are going ahead despite a recommendation from the local council to refuse the redevelopment. Locals feared the vast number of caravans on the site would have a negative effect on the areas natural beauty, saying it would damage the ambience.
Although the plans received 100 letters of objection the motion was passed by a vote of 5 to 4 in favour of the plans. Before the plans start conditions have been made to Park Holidays UK, which must be met if they are to continue with the development.
